How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Rossville?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Rossville Studio Apartments | $759 | $458 | $1,839 |
Rossville 1 Bedroom Apartments | $988 | $558 | $2,275 |
Rossville 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,107 | $695 | $4,531 |
Rossville 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,216 | $905 | $1,679 |
Rossville 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,400 | $1,400 | $1,400 |

What Are Walk Score®, Transit Score®, and Bike Score® Ratings?
- Walk Score® measures the walkability of any address.
- Transit Score® measures access to public transit.
- Bike Score® measures the bikeability of any address.
